Title: The Offline Action Group (mockumentary, comedy):
- MARTIN BELL: 50s, male – self-appointed chair, articulate, well-meaning, quietly enjoys being in charge
- JANET PRICE: 60s, female – precise, procedural, dry, believes minutes and structure prevent chaos
- GARY TOWNSEND: 40s, male – local tech person, awkward, sincere, still not ruling out a router issue
- KELLY MARSH: 30s, female – former online wellness coach, warm, earnest, emotionally fluent
- EILEEN PARKER: 70s, female – practical, calm, observant, quietly authoritative, gets things done
- OLDER MAN: 60s-70s, male – worried about getting his wife’s prescription, plain-spoken and grounded
- YOUNG MUM: 20s-40s, female – trying to contact her daughter, anxious but practical
- DRY RESIDENT: 40s-70s, any gender – sceptical, amused, fair, gives the audience’s dry view of the meeting
- TEENAGER: 14-19, any gender – blunt, dry, unimpressed by adult language
- PHARMACY WOMAN: 30s-70s, female – practical resident with a useful pharmacy connection
- GENERAL RESIDENTS: adult, any gender – background and small speaking roles, ordinary local meeting attendees
- OFF-SCREEN INTERVIEWER: adult, any gender – calm documentary interviewer, voice role
Title: The Fear Nobody Understands (short, public service, docustyle film):
- ANNA: late 30s, female, capable and outwardly composed, quietly living with toilet anxiety
- MARK: late 30s to mid 40s, male, Anna’s partner, kind, patient and trying to understand
- FRIEND: 30s to 50s, any gender, well-meaning but misunderstands the problem
- COLLEAGUE: 30s to 50s, any gender, casual and practical, does not realise the impact of what they say
- FAMILY MEMBER: 50s to 70s, any gender, kind and reassuring, but still solving the wrong problem
- MEETING LEADER: 30s to 60s, any gender, professional and neutral, leads a small meeting
- EXTRAS / BACKGROUND ROLES: adults, any age and gender, meeting attendees, queue members, park/picnic companions or ordinary public background as required
Title: David shoots his shot (short, comedy film):
A young employee confesses his love for his boss via a work zoom meeting.
- David – young professional, 18-25 age range. (Any race).
- Hayley – middle aged or older. (Any race) object of David’s desire.
- Other colleagues on call (Various ages)
Title: Preppers (short, drama):
An apocalypse prepper does what he can to keep his daughter and estranged wife safe.
This is a dramatic story about a man trying to get the family he is currently separated from to join him in his underground bunker before the apocalypse.
- Marcus – 40- 55 age range. (Any race)
